摘要
A chain-like structure compound [4,4′-bipyH2]2[4,4′-bipyH][PCoW11O39] · H2O, in which lacunary polyoxoanions are joined by a Co–O–W bridge, was prepared through the hydrothermal method and characterized by IR, and X-ray crystallography. The title compound crystallizes in a monoclinic lattice, P21/n space group, with a = 13.643 (3), b = 27.052(5), c = 15.180(3) Å, β = 100.63(3)°, V = 5506.2(19) Å3, Z = 4, R 1 = 0.0792, wR 2 = 0.1532. Cobalt-substituted Keggin-type subunits are connected via Co–O–W bridges to form a 1D, chainlike, polymolecular Keggin POM. TG-DTA analysis indicates the title compound decomposes at 553°C.
